In 1945, an Egyptian farmer's shovel struck a buried jar and released a "forbidden" library lost for 1,600 years

Published on: April 29, 2026, 2:50 a.m. | Source: Times of India

Science News: Explore the astonishing discovery of the Nag Hammadi Codices, a buried library that reshapes our understanding of early Christianity and Gnostic beliefs, found by an Egyptian farmer in 1945.
